Output 8404760c9c87b5a721e5f66d36e74e6f1c6327146881d5613e1081c019e33c22:0

value
3478200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19f7263fff5380aafe5bfa553923b85743a41399 OP_EQUALVERIFY OP_CHECKSIG
address
13NHy3DA4gqoCiPFaRBamvJqp66i8q2tcf
transaction
8404760c9c87b5a721e5f66d36e74e6f1c6327146881d5613e1081c019e33c22
confirmations
342780
spent
true